Hi! My g62 will turn on, but the middle row of keys does now work- which includes enter. So I cannot type my windows password in! Pls help!!

petergoodmanoz,

 

I understand that your middle row on your keyboard is not working.

 

Do a hard reset.
Turn the computer off.
Remove the power cable and the battery.
Hold down the power button for 15 sec while booth power sources are removed.

This should reset the hardware in the computer.

 

As you turn it back on tap the F10 key. This will load BIOS setup utility.
Press F9 to load defaults.
Press F10 to save and exit.

When the computer boots back up, check to see if everything is working.

 

On the bottom left hand corner, there is a half moon shape that you can click on and bring up an on screen keyboard.

This will let you sign in.

Once signed in, go to device manger, uninstall the keyboard and restart the computer.

This will uninstall and reinstall the driver for the keyboard.

 

Here is a link that will show you how to get to device manager.

 

If it has not been to long since the problem started, you can run a system restore.

This will take the system back to when everything was working correctly without affecting your personal files.


Here is a link on how to do a restore.
